Carl Vilhelm August Strandberg (16 January 1818– 5 February 1877), also known by his pen name ''Talis Qualis'', was a Sweden, Swedish poet and journalist. He was member of the Swedish Academy from 1862. C.V.A. Strandberg was born in Stigtomta into a Clergy, clerical family. He was active as a student politician at Lund University, Lund and proponent of Scandinavism, Scandinavianism. Under his pen name he published collections of poetry such as ''Sånger i pansar'' (1845), ''Vilda rosor'' (1848) and ''Dikter'' (1854, 1861). In 1844 he wrote the lyrics for the Swedish royal anthem ''Kungssången'' (despite previously having identified as Republicanism, republican). Strandberg also translated some foreign literature, the most notable being ''Don Juan (poem), Don Juan'' by Lord Byron.
